Chassisworks Bolt-On Clips Create Instant g-Machines

Chris Alston’s Chassisworks has introduced a
g-machine version of its popular NoFab™ front clip that dramatically
improves handling, braking and steering.
New, heavy-duty components include 13-inch or 14-inch brakes; a power-
steering rack; double-adjustable, billet-aluminum VariShocks; extra-
large antiroll bars; stronger, double-adjustable upper A-arms; and
reinforced lower A-arms.
Tires up to 10 inches wide will fit inside a 1967-69 Camaro/Firebird
or 1968-72 Nova equipped with this NoFab™ frame. Clearance for
headers and oil pans is also greatly increased.
Complete, all-aftermarket suspension, steering and brake packages are
available, plus headers and billet motor mounts for GM small-blocks,
big-blocks and LS-series engines. Hardware and photo-illustrated
instructions are supplied with every kit.
